The body of one of the two girls washed away in St Mary found
Aug 27th, 2022 | Category: GLEANER PREMIUM | 3:56#JamaicaGleaner AUGUST 27, 2022: A near 12-hour search yesterday for two young girls swept away by a raging river during heavy rainfall in sections of St Mary on Thursday resulted in the recovery of the body of one of the cousins as raw emotions and unbearable grief consumed relatives.
